Disney Publishing announced a new initiative to encourage kids and their families to spark or rekindle their love of reading. The company donated one million books to Boys & Girls Clubs of America.
The Boys & Girls Clubs of the Greater Chippewa Valley received over 13,000 books to distribute to our four clubs. Kids could go in and pick out the books that they wanted to bring home with them! The total of in-kind would be $137,349.50! Our outreach with all four sites would total 8650 kids!
We were also able to give to local area school districts to help other children have the chance to get books to kids for summer reading.
“We are always gratified to be able to get books into the hands of Club kids and kids served through our community partners. We are so grateful Disney chose to make this generous donation through Boys & Girls Clubs,” said Director of Operations for the Boys & Girls Clubs of the Greater Chippewa Valley, Roxie Schmidt.
